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ad Ingredients

For the Pasta

  • Elbow Macaroni/Pasta This forms the hearty base of the salad; swap with rotini or gluten-free pasta as needed.

For the Corn

  • Corn (Grilled/Frozen/Canned) Adds a sweet burst of flavor; grilling enhances taste, while canned should be rinsed to lower sodium.

For the Dressing

  • Mayonnaise Creates a rich and creamy base; substitute Greek yogurt for a lighter option.
  • Sour Cream Adds to the creaminess of the dressing; Greek yogurt is also a great swap for a tangy twist.
  • Lime Juice Brightens the dish with a tangy acidity; always opt for fresh lime juice for the best flavor.
  • Chili Powder Introduces a mild heat; adjust the amount based on your spice level preference.
  • Smoked Paprika Infuses a smoky depth; if you prefer, regular paprika can be used for a milder taste.
  • Garlic Powder Provides savory notes; fresh minced garlic can enhance the flavor even more.
  • Salt & Pepper Essential for seasoning; adjust to taste for a perfectly balanced flavor.

For the Garnish

  • Fresh Cilantro Brings a fresh, herbaceous punch; for a milder flavor, parsley is a great alternative.
  • Cotija Cheese Introduces creamy saltiness; feta can also stand in beautifully if needed.

Enjoy the delightful melding of flavors in this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ad with these fresh and versatile ingredients!

How to Make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ad

  1. Cook the Pasta: Bring a pot of salted water to a boil and cook the elbow macaroni according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and run under cold water to cool.

  2. Prepare the Corn: If using fresh corn, grill until slightly charred. For frozen, thaw, and for canned, drain and rinse thoroughly to reduce sodium.

  3. Whisk the Dressing: In a small bowl, combine mayonnaise, sour cream, lime juice, chili powder, smoked pa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Whisk until smooth and well blended.

  4. Combine Ingredients: In a large mixing bowl, gently fold together the cooled pasta, corn, halved cherry tomatoes, diced red onion, chopped cilantro, and crumbled cotija cheese.

  5. Dress the Salad: Pour the creamy dressing over the pasta mixture. Toss carefully to ensure all ingredients are well coated without breaking the pasta.

  6. Chill and Serve: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es. Chilling allows flavors to meld beautifully; serve cold for the best experience.

Optional: Garnish with additional cilantro and cotija cheese for an enticing presentation.

How to Store and Freeze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ad

Fridge: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. The flavors will continue to meld, making it even tastier.

Make-Ahead: This salad can be prepared a day in advance. Just mix and chill, then stir gently before serving to redistribute the dressing.

Freezer: Freezing is not recommended as the texture of the pasta and veggies may suffer upon thawing.

Reheating: If served chilled, no reheating is needed. Just enjoy it straight from the fridge for a refreshing meal!

Expert Tips for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ad

  • Cook Al Dente: Always cook pasta al dente to maintain its firmness in the salad. Overcooked pasta can become mushy and unappealing.

  • Rinse Immediately: Once cooked, rinse the pasta under cold water right away. This halts further cooking and helps prevent it from clumping together.

  • Use Fresh Ingredients: For the best taste, opt for fresh corn, herbs, and vegetables. Freshness elevates the overall flavor of your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ad.

  • Adjust Spiciness: If you’re unsure about heat, start with less chili powder. You can always add more later, but it s tough to tone it down!

  • Chill for Flavor: Don’t skip the chilling step! Allowing the salad to sit in the fridge for at least 30 minutes helps blend the flavors beautifully.

  • Garnish Generously: Adding extra cilantro and cotija cheese right before serving makes for a stunning presentation and enhances flavor.

Make Ahead Options

These delicious Mexican Street Corn Pasta Salad ingredients are perfect for meal prep! You can cook the pasta and prepare the dressing up to 24 hours in advance. For the best quality, store the cooked pasta in an airtight container in the fridge and the dressing separately to keep the creamy texture intact. You can also grill or thaw the corn beforehand, but wait to combine all ingredients until just before serving to maintain freshness. Once ready to serve, simply mix the pasta, corn, cherry tomatoes, onion, cilantro, and cheese with the dressing, and enjoy this vibrant salad that will taste just as delightful as when freshly made!
